Mark Hanson, a geologist, archaeologist, mining historian & PCHS member will be doing a presentation for his new book: "Tarryall Gold: From Rush to Hush".
Mark's book explores the miners’ fortunes, failures, and the enduring mysteries of their quest, set against the breathtaking backdrop of Colorado’s rugged landscape. Don’t miss this opportunity to dive into the history of Tarryall’s golden past.
